Fully Automated Modern Ginning Plant:
In order to have a complete control on the Yarn quality which is again largely dependent on the cotton quality, we have put up a fully automated modern
Ginning Unit supplied by Bajaj, Nagpur, in the year 2004. This facility is capable to produce Bale Cotton with a very low thrash level of about 1%.
